Polish top court issues ruling on same-sex marriage

 | 
11/03/2022

Poland’s highest administrative court has issued a ruling on same-sex marriage which the gay couple who brought the case say shows that such unions are not barred under the constitution. However, a conservative legal group has dismissed that claim as “fake news”. Article 18 of the constitution states that “marriage as a union of a man and a woman, family, motherhood and parenthood are under the protection and care of the Republic of Poland”. Opponents of same-sex marriage have argued that this means marriage is defined as being exclusively between a man and a woman. However, many legal experts say that it only puts such marriages under the protection and care of the state, without prohibiting other types of unions.
